Send us a text Christmas is fast approaching (gulp), and that means only one thing… in podcast land, anyway – it’s time for us to don our best paper party hats, break open the archives, and reflect on the biggest cycling stories of 2025. In part two, the Cycle to Work Alliance’s chair Steve Edgell joins us to discuss Labour’s plans to re-introduce a spending cap on purchases made as part of Cycle to Work – and how the group ‘mobilised’ to stop those plans.
